Where has this place been my whole life? We stopped by because my husband has a burger blog, The One Horse Tavern burger was recommended as a must try. The name of the burger we chose was the Cali; pepper jack, bacon and a avocado. I am not sure how big the patty was I am guessing 1/3 lb. We added an extra patty which, later we agreed we didn’t need because it was perfect as is. The top of the bun was branded with the One Horse logo, very cool. The flavor was phenomenal, juicy melt in your mouth savory beefy goodness. Don’t even get me started on their fries! My husband loves pot stickers so we ordered a side along with mozzarella sticks. Both excellent especially the pot stickers, something about the flavor of the sauce and how they are prepared, a standout. We washed our meal down with a Bloody Mary. Of course it was excellent, spicy with the perfect amount of edible adornments. The highlight of our trip was a visit from the owner who toasted our meal with a shot of Fire Ball for the table. If I could give 10 stars I would everything a restaurant should be during this covid weirdness this restaurant has nailed. *Covered and non covered outside seating with plenty of heaters and a big roasting fire pit. *Excellent attentive staff *Impressive menu selection, not too big but well thought out. I am told by a friend the food is consistently excellent. *Amazing cocktails- close to craft style not club. Not sure if they do the fancy big cube. *Atmosphere inside is trendy, lodge style with hipster flair, cooler than I expected. #bestburgers #bestbloodymary #bestoutdoorseating

Excellent! Small, but packs a punch with great service. Belly up to the bar, sit at a table or check out the patio which has an awesome fire pit. There's also several video poker machines, which are available inside the saloon doors, but it can feel cramped if all machines are in use. Fun drink specials and live music events on the patio. Menu offers a nice variety of tasty food. My favorite is the burgers and fries. Take all the standard types of payments. I've always enjoyed stopping in for a quick drink when passing through.
